Add certifai-langfuse OIDC client to Keycloak realm export and configure
the Langfuse Docker service with Keycloak SSO env vars (shared realm,
account linking, local auth disabled). Replace the iframe-based analytics
page with an informational landing since cross-origin SSO breaks in
iframes. Users open Langfuse in a new tab where the active Keycloak
session authenticates them transparently.

LangGraph is API-only with no web UI, so the ToolEmbed iframe pattern
doesn't work. Replace it with an informational landing page featuring a
hero section, connection status indicator, quick-start card grid linking
to docs/GitHub/examples, and a live table of registered agents fetched
from the LangGraph POST /assistants/search endpoint.

Switch to host networking so LibreChat can reach Keycloak on localhost.
Patch openidStrategy.js to allow HTTP OIDC issuers for local dev
(openid-client v6 enforces HTTPS by default). Add support for
OPENID_AUTH_EXTRA_PARAMS env var and set prompt=none for automatic
SSO login when a Keycloak session exists.

prompt=none causes silent failure when no Keycloak session exists yet.
Standard OIDC flow still provides seamless SSO when the user has an
active Keycloak session from the dashboard.
